Study on Optimal Salt Concentration for Evaluation of Salt Tolerance of Maize at Seedling Stage

Abstract: :In order to investigate the optimal NaCl concentration for evaluating the salt tolerance of maize at seedling stage, 4 typical inbred combinations of maize (Zea mays L.) were treated with different concentrations of NaCl. Germination, root and seedling characters of maize at seedling stage were analyzed. The results show that germination power, seed vitality, seedling height, seedling weight, root length and root fresh weight all decreased with the increase of NaCl concentrations, and salt tolerance of every physiological character showed differences in same varieties. When the treatment concentration of NaCl reached 8‰, the differences of each testing indexes between the treated and the control were significant or highly significant. Optimal salt concentration for identifying the salt tolerance of maize at seedling stage was relatively constant 8‰ NaCl concentration.
